D2 Steel Composition And Properties

D2 steel, also known as tool steel, is a high-carbon, high-chromium steel known for its exceptional hardness and wear resistance. Here’s a breakdown of its composition:

Element Percentage
Carbon (C) 1.40% – 1.60%
Chromium (Cr) 11.00% – 13.00%
Molybdenum (Mo) 0.70% – 1.20%
Vanadium (V) 0.60% – 1.20%

D2 steel is known for its excellent edge retention and toughness. It exhibits a high level of hardness, making it ideal for applications that require durability and resistance to wear. Due to its high carbon content, D2 steel can be a bit more challenging to work with during the forging process compared to other steels.

Damascus Steel Composition And Properties

Damascus steel, on the other hand, is a type of steel that is renowned for its beautiful patterns and artistic appeal. It is made by forging together multiple layers of different steel alloys. Here’s a breakdown of its composition:

  • High-carbon steel (1080 or 1095) – for hardness and edge retention
  • Low-carbon steel – for toughness and flexibility

Damascus steel combines the best properties of each steel layer, resulting in a blade with a unique combination of hardness, flexibility, and resistance to both wear and corrosion. Its distinctive patterns are created during the forging process and can vary greatly depending on the specific techniques used by the bladesmith.

Damascus Steel Manufacturing Process

The manufacturing process of Damascus steel, known for its distinctive patterns and strength, requires meticulous craftsmanship and expertise.

  1. The process begins with the selection of two or more different types of steel, typically high-carbon and low-carbon steels. These steels are chosen for their contrasting properties, which contribute to the unique patterns in Damascus steel.
  2. The selected steels are then heated to high temperatures and forge-welded together. Forge welding involves hammering and folding the steels repeatedly, resulting in the layers or “damask” patterns that characterize Damascus steel.
  3. Once the desired number of layers is achieved through folding, the Damascus steel undergoes a process called etching. Etching involves submerging the steel in an acid solution that highlights the contrasting layers, creating the signature patterns Damascus steel is known for.
  4. After etching, the Damascus steel is carefully forged and shaped into the desired form, whether it be a blade, jewelry, or decorative item. This step requires precision and expertise to maintain the integrity of the patterns.
  5. Once shaped, the Damascus steel undergoes heat treatment to optimize its mechanical properties. This involves heating the steel to critical temperatures and then rapidly cooling it, commonly known as quenching.
  6. Finally, the Damascus steel is polished and finished to bring out its inherent beauty and ensure a smooth surface. This step enhances the appearance of the patterns and provides a protective layer against corrosion.

Applications D2 Steel Applications D2 steel is primarily used in high-demand applications. – Cutting Tools: D2 steel is popular for making cutting tools due to its high wear resistance. – Blades: This steel is commonly used in making industrial blades and knives for its durability. – Punches and Dies: D2 steel finds applications in making punches and dies for metalworking. Damascus Steel Applications Damascus steel is known for its unique aesthetic and functional properties. – Decorative Pieces: It is favored for crafting decorative items like jewelry and art pieces. – Blades and Knives: Damascus steel is highly sought after for making high-quality blades and knives. – Swords: Historically, it has been used in the production of swords due to its strength and beauty.

Maintenance Of D2 Steel

D2 steel requires a proactive approach to maintenance to prevent corrosion and maintain its edge. Here are the key aspects of maintaining D2 steel knives: – Regular Cleaning: After each use, gently wash the blade with warm water and mild detergent, then dry thoroughly to prevent oxidation. – Lubrication: Apply a thin layer of high-quality oil to the blade regularly to protect it from moisture and corrosion. – Sharpening: D2 steel retains a sharp edge but requires occasional sharpening. Use fine-grit whetstones to maintain optimal sharpness.

Maintenance Of Damascus Steel

Damascus steel possesses unique aesthetics and performance but requires specific care to maintain its beauty and functionality. Here’s how to properly maintain Damascus steel knives: – Cleaning: Similar to D2 steel, clean the blade with mild detergent and warm water, followed by thorough drying to prevent corrosion and rust. – Oil Treatment: Regularly apply a thin layer of mineral oil to the blade to protect the intricate patterns and prevent rust formation. – Avoiding harsh chemicals: Damascus steel is sensitive to harsh chemicals, so it’s essential to avoid using harsh cleaning agents that can damage the blade’s appearance and integrity.
